This article gives you the details of performing active authentication to SharePoint online in Office 365. For accessing sharepoint objects programmatically you need to active authentication by using client object model, web services or WebDAV from outside of Office 365. This is not required if you are using SharePoint Online or using the web browser because in this case you are either already authenticated and it is the web browser that handles all the authentication with the use of active authentication.
SharePoint Online active AuthN basics

... works before going deep into the actual code. The first step would be to request a token from STS which is located at login.microsoftonline in Office 365. With the use of SAML 1.1 protocol, the password and username would be passed on for the requested token from STS. STS returns the security token if authentication is successful and token is then sent to SharePoint. After the validation the token will return two cookies which must also be passed with all requests to SharePoint.
It is also very important to be aware of which Office 365 subscription that you are targeting. HTTP is used by P-subscriptions while communicating and HTTPS must be used by E-subscriptions.
How to use Client Object Model with Office 365 from a remote client
To invoke methods on SharePoint online with the use of Client Object Model (CSOM), web services or WebDAV we need to authenticate first. Next step would be to pass along the cookies for each request. After having the cookies the next step would be to create a Cookie Container object in which cookies can be added. Then the cookie container should be added to the request done by Client object model and for this an even called Executing web Request can be used. This is a responsible method for creating cookie container more on this one later. It should also be noted that a User Agent of the request to a new value. If the user agent is not set then a 403 forbidden error is thrown by SharePoint Online in the case of an E-subscription. While it works fine on P-subscriptions but doesn’t harm if added. When using manually the WebRequest objects then the same procedure is used. Adding cookies and user agent would be just fine.
Show me the code to get the cookies!
Let us get to the core of this article. How would the code look? There are some helper class originated from Steve "SharePoint Claims" Peschka.
You may use the helper class called MsOnlineClaimsHelper. It contains everything you might need for authentication, retrieving and caching the cookies and piggyback the cookie container on the CSOM web requests. Here is a simple example for it:
MsOnlineClaimsHelperclaimsHelper = new MsOnlineClaimsHelper(url, username, password);
using (ClientContext context = new ClientContext(url)) {
context.ExecutingWebRequest += claimsHelper.clientContext_ExecutingWebRequest;
context.Load(context.Web);
context.ExecuteQuery();
Console.WriteLine("Name of the web is: " + context.Web.Title);
}
